Why this breed's joints take a harder beating than the standard suggests

Chesapeake Bay Retrievers carry heavy bone, dense muscle, and a working drive that overrides pain signals. That combination is orthopaedically expensive. The Orthopedic Foundation for Animals (OFA) maintains hip and elbow evaluation registries for the breed precisely because canine hip dysplasia and elbow dysplasia both appear in Chessie lines, and PennHIP distraction index scoring exists to quantify the coxofemoral joint laxity that precedes arthritis.

The mechanism is worth naming properly. In hip dysplasia, a shallow acetabulum fails to seat the femoral head securely. The resulting micro-instability shears articular cartilage, glycosaminoglycan content in the matrix drops, synovial fluid loses viscosity, and subchondral bone begins remodelling. That end state is osteoarthritis, and it is progressive. Elbow dysplasia in the breed more often traces to a fragmented medial coronoid process or osteochondrosis lesion, which is why our guidance for a dog with confirmed elbow disease differs from hip cases. Cold-water retrieving compounds all of it. Repeated explosive entries, hard landings on shale banks, and long swims in near-freezing water leave these dogs stiff in ways a Labrador owner might not notice, because Chessies are stoic. Owners regularly tell us their dog "never showed pain" right up until radiographs revealed established changes. The ingredients worth paying for, and the ones padding the label

Glucosamine and chondroitin sulfate remain the backbone of Chesapeake Bay Retrievers joint support, and research suggests they act as substrate for glycosaminoglycan synthesis while modestly dampening inflammatory signalling in the joint. Two details separate a working product from a decorative one. First, chondroitin absorption depends heavily on molecular weight, and low-molecular-weight fractions cross the gut wall far better. Second, the label dose has to be meaningful for a 70 lb dog, not a 20 lb one, which is where many multi-breed formulas quietly fail.

Marine omega-3s are, in our view, the most underrated element. EPA and DHA compete with arachidonic acid in the eicosanoid pathway, shifting production toward less inflammatory mediators. Here is the mistake almost every guide misses: oxidised fish oil is pro-inflammatory. If the capsule smells sharply fishy or the bottle has sat open in a warm kitchen for months, you may be feeding the opposite of what you paid for. Store it cold, buy small bottles, and smell it before you dose. Green-lipped mussel adds eicosatetraenoic acid alongside naturally occurring glycosaminoglycans, and undenatured type II collagen (UC-II) works through oral tolerance rather than raw substrate supply, which is why its effective dose is tiny compared with glucosamine.

The filler tier: unquantified "proprietary blends," curcumin without a bioavailability system such as a phytosome or piperine pairing, and trace MSM sprinkled in for the ingredient list. Matching the stack to age, workload, and body condition

A six-month-old Chessie, a five-year-old duck dog, and a ten-year-old retiree need different things. Growth-plate closure in a large-breed dog runs well past the first birthday, and over-supplementing minerals during that window can do harm rather than good. We do not publish dosing guidance for puppies, pregnant, or nursing dogs. That decision belongs to your veterinarian, full stop.

For the adult working dog, the priority is pre-loading before hunting season rather than reacting during it. Omega-3s and glucosamine-chondroitin combinations typically need eight to twelve weeks of consistent dosing before owners report a difference in warm-up stiffness or willingness to jump into the truck. Starting in September for a November season is late. The single most powerful lever has nothing to do with a supplement. Body condition score, graded on a nine-point scale, should sit at 4 or 5. Every pound above ideal multiplies compressive force through an already unstable coxofemoral joint on every stride. We have watched owners spend heavily on a premium Chesapeake Bay Retrievers hip supplement while the dog stayed two body-condition points overweight, and the supplement never had a chance. What If: Chessie Joint Scenarios

What if my dog only stiffens up after a long swim?

Log it and book a veterinary gait assessment rather than waiting for it to become constant. Post-exercise stiffness that resolves within an hour is one of the earliest signals of joint instability in stoic breeds, and it typically appears well before an owner sees a limp at rest. Radiographs or a PennHIP evaluation at this stage change the plan meaningfully, because prevention strategies are far more effective than salvage ones.

What if three months of glucosamine has changed nothing?

Check the dose per serving against your dog's weight before switching brands. Many owners are underdosing a 70 lb dog on a formula built for medium breeds, and the second most common issue is inconsistent daily administration. If the dose is correct and adherence was good, the joint may already have advanced arthritic change, which is a veterinary conversation about multimodal management rather than another tub.

What if my vet has already prescribed carprofen or another NSAID?

Keep giving it exactly as prescribed and raise supplementation as an addition, never a replacement. Non-steroidal anti-inflammatory drugs work on the cyclooxygenase pathway to control pain and inflammation directly. Supplements work slowly on the joint environment. They occupy different roles, and your veterinarian needs to know everything the dog is receiving to monitor liver and kidney values appropriately.

The unglamorous truth about joint supplements for this breed

Let's be direct about this: no supplement corrects a dysplastic hip. Joint architecture is set by genetics and early growth, and a shallow acetabulum stays shallow. What a well-built stack can plausibly do is reduce inflammatory load, support the cartilage environment, and buy comfortable working years. That is a worthwhile goal and it is not the same as the claims you will see online. Owners who get the best outcomes treat supplementation as one input alongside weight control, conditioning, low-impact swimming, and regular veterinary staging. The ones who buy a tub and change nothing else are usually disappointed.

The best joint supplement for Chesapeake Bay Retrievers is, honestly, the one you start early and give every single day for years. Consistency beats formulation. A dog whose owner began omega-3s and a properly dosed glucosamine-chondroitin product at eighteen months, kept him lean, and built hindquarter muscle through swimming will almost always move better at nine than one who got a premium product at seven. Frequently asked questions

How do I know if this applies to my dog?
It applies if your Chesapeake Bay Retriever is a large, heavy-boned working breed with documented hip and elbow dysplasia risk in the OFA registries. Watch for post-exercise stiffness, reluctance to jump into vehicles, a bunny-hopping gait, or narrowed rear stance. Any of those signs warrant a veterinary orthopaedic assessment before you choose a supplement.
When should I talk to my veterinarian?
Talk to your veterinarian before starting any supplement, and immediately if you see lameness lasting more than a day, pain on hip extension, or sudden reluctance to exercise. Your vet can stage the joint with radiographs or PennHIP scoring, rule out cruciate and neurological causes, and review interactions with any current medication.
How long does this usually take?
Plan on eight to twelve weeks of consistent daily dosing before judging a glucosamine and chondroitin formula. Marine omega-3s often show changes somewhat sooner, though still across weeks rather than days. Owners frequently report the first noticeable difference as reduced morning stiffness rather than a dramatic change in activity level.
What should I do first?
Assess body condition score before buying anything, because excess weight loads an unstable hip on every stride. Next, book a veterinary joint evaluation to establish a baseline. Then add a marine omega-3 with meaningful EPA and DHA content, since it carries the strongest research support of the common joint ingredients.
What is the best joint supplement for Chesapeake Bay Retrievers with early arthritis?
For early osteoarthritis, a combination of marine omega-3s, adequately dosed glucosamine and chondroitin sulfate, and freeze-dried green-lipped mussel is the most research-supported stack. It should sit alongside veterinary care rather than replace it, since a vet may add pain management that supplements cannot substitute for.
Can a Chesapeake Bay Retriever puppy take joint supplements?
This is a veterinary decision, not a label decision. Large-breed growth plates close well after the first birthday, and mineral or nutrient excess during that window can affect skeletal development. We do not publish dosing guidance for puppies, pregnant, or nursing dogs. Ask your veterinarian for age-appropriate direction.
How much should the best joint supplement for Chesapeake Bay Retrievers cost?
Prices vary widely by ingredient concentration, sourcing, and manufacturer. Cost per effective daily dose for a 70 lb dog matters more than the price on the tub, because cheap formulas often require double servings to reach the same active amount. The NASC Quality Seal is a better filter than price alone.
What are the risks of giving a dog joint supplements?
The most common adverse effects are gastrointestinal: loose stool, gas, or reduced appetite, often from omega-3 oils introduced too quickly. Oxidised fish oil can act as a pro-inflammatory input. Dogs on anticoagulants or with pancreatitis history need veterinary clearance before high-dose fish oil, and shellfish-derived ingredients matter for sensitive dogs.
Are joint supplements better than prescription anti-inflammatories for dogs?
They are not interchangeable. NSAIDs act directly on the cyclooxygenase pathway to control pain and inflammation, usually within days. Supplements work gradually on the joint environment and inflammatory load over weeks to months. Many veterinarians use both together, and no owner should stop a prescribed medication without discussing it first.
Do BPC-157 or TB-500 peptides help dogs with joint problems?
Research has explored these peptides in soft-tissue and connective-tissue repair pathways, but canine evidence remains limited and they are not FDA-approved veterinary drugs. Owner reports are anecdotal. Anyone considering them should treat the information as educational and discuss it with a veterinarian rather than expecting a specific outcome.
Is hip dysplasia different from elbow dysplasia in this breed?
Yes, and the distinction changes the plan. Hip dysplasia involves a shallow acetabulum failing to seat the femoral head, producing joint laxity. Elbow dysplasia in retrievers more often involves a fragmented medial coronoid process or an osteochondrosis lesion. Both progress to arthritis, but surgical options and management priorities differ.
Does swimming help or hurt a Chessie with joint pain?
Controlled swimming generally helps, because water supports body weight while the dog builds the hindquarter muscle that stabilises the hip. The damage comes from explosive entries, hard landings on rock, and prolonged exposure to very cold water. Structured, warm-water sessions differ substantially from an all-day hunt in freezing conditions.
